Can I use my iPhone as an IP camera without jailbreaking?
Answer: Yes! Apps like EpocCam or ManyCam work on non-jailbroken iPhones. They create a virtual camera input that can be accessed over the network without violating Apple’s restrictions.

What if my public IP changes every day?
Answer: Use a Dynamic DNS (DDNS) service like No-IP or DuckDNS. It updates automatically and gives you a fixed domain name (e.g., yourname.ddns.net) regardless of IP changes.

Understanding IP Cameras and Smartphone Streaming

Before diving into steps, let’s clarify what “accessing your smartphone camera using an IP address” really means.
An IP camera is essentially a digital camera connected to a network so it can send and receive data over the internet. When you use your smartphone as an IP camera, the device becomes a mini server that broadcasts video over your local network (LAN) or the internet (WAN) using its assigned IP address.
Unlike traditional closed systems, IP cameras communicate using standard networking protocols like HTTP, RTSP, or MJPEG. This allows them to be accessed from any device—computers, tablets, or other phones—as long as they share the same network or have proper routing.
Your smartphone doesn’t natively act as an IP camera. Instead, you need specialized software that taps into the camera hardware and exposes it over the network. That’s where third-party apps come in.

Step 1: Choose the Right App for Your Device
The first hurdle is selecting software that turns your phone into an accessible IP camera. Here are top-rated options:
For Android:
- IP Webcam (by Sergey Radionov) – Free, open-source, supports MJPEG and H.264 streaming. Highly customizable with motion detection and sound alerts.
- DroidCam – Offers both USB and Wi-Fi modes. Great for low-latency streaming and integrates with OBS or Zoom.
- Alfred – User-friendly interface with two-way audio, night vision toggle, and cloud backup. Free version has ads; Pro removes them.
For iPhone/iPad:
- EpocCam – Turns your iPhone into a webcam for Mac/PC. Also supports streaming to browsers.
- iVCam – Similar to DroidCam, works with Windows and macOS.
- ManyCam – Cross-platform virtual camera app with effects and filters.
Pro Tip: Android generally offers more flexibility because it allows background services and deeper system integration. iPhones require workarounds due to Apple’s strict sandboxing.
Download your chosen app from official sources—avoid third-party stores to minimize malware risk.

Step 2: Set Up the App and Connect to Your Network
Once installed, launch the app and follow these general steps:
Configure Video Settings
Open the app and navigate to Settings > Video Quality. Choose:
– Resolution: 720p or 1080p for clarity (but higher = more bandwidth)
– Frame rate: 15–30 fps for smooth motion
– Encoding: H.264 for compatibility, MJPEG for simplicity
Enable Network Streaming
Most apps auto-detect your local IP address once connected to Wi-Fi. Confirm it appears in the “Server” field (e.g., 192.168.1.105).
If not, go to Wi-Fi settings and note your phone’s IP address manually. Then enter it into the app’s server configuration.
Start the Server
Tap “Start” or “Broadcast.” The app will now serve a live video feed accessible via your IP address.
You should see a QR code or URL displayed—save this! You’ll need it later to access the stream remotely.

Step 3: Find Your Smartphone’s Local IP Address
Every device on a network gets an IP address—a numerical label like 192.168.1.100. To access your camera locally, you must know yours.
On Android:
- Go to Settings > Network & Internet > Wi-Fi
- Tap your connected network name
- Look for “IP address” under network details
On iPhone:
- Settings > Wi-Fi
- Tap the ⓘ icon next to your network
- Find “Router” or “IP Address”
Note: This is your local IP. It only works within your home network. For remote access, you’ll need your public IP—more on that soon.

Step 4: Access the Camera Locally (Same Network)
If you and your viewing device (computer/tablet) are on the same Wi-Fi network, local access is straightforward.
Method 1: Use the App’s Built-In Browser
Many apps include a viewer. Open the app on another device and tap “View Stream.”
Method 2: Enter the IP Manually
Open a web browser (Chrome, Firefox, Safari) and type:
“`
http://[your-phone-ip]:[port]
“`
Example: `http://192.168.1.105:8080`
Replace `[port]` with the number shown in your app (often 8080, 8081, or 8765).
You should see your phone’s camera feed!
Example: Sarah uses IP Webcam. Her phone shows IP 192.168.1.107 and port 8080. On her laptop at work (same home network), she types `http://192.168.1.107:8080` and sees her living room in real time.

Step 5: Access Remotely Using Public IP or Dynamic DNS
To view your camera from outside your home network (e.g., from work or travel), you need external access. This requires either a static public IP or dynamic DNS (DDNS).
What Is a Public IP?
Your ISP assigns your home router a public IP (like 203.0.113.45). If you know this number and your router supports port forwarding, you can access your phone from anywhere.
But most residential ISPs give dynamic public IPs—they change periodically.
Solution: Use Dynamic DNS (DDNS)
Services like No-IP, DynDNS, or even free options from DuckDNS provide a stable domain name (e.g., mycamera.ddns.net) that always points to your current public IP.
Steps to Enable Remote Access:
- Sign up for a DDNS service and create a hostname.
- Install their router plugin or configure port forwarding manually.
- In your camera app, set the remote URL to your DDNS address + port.
- Forward the camera’s port (e.g., 8080) to your phone’s local IP in your router settings.
Now, from anywhere, visit:
“`
http://mycamera.ddns.net:8080
“`
Your phone’s camera should appear!

Step 6: Secure Your IP Camera Stream
Exposing your camera online is risky. Hackers could hijack your feed or gain access to other devices on your network.
Best Security Practices:
- Change default ports – Don’t use 8080; pick something obscure like 54321.
- Use strong passwords – Enable authentication in your camera app if available.
- Update firmware regularly – Patch vulnerabilities in both app and router.
- Disable UPnP – Prevents automatic port opening by malware.
- Use HTTPS if supported – Some apps encrypt streams; enable SSL/TLS.
- Limit access via firewall rules – Only allow known IPs to connect.
Warning: Never expose your camera to the open internet without protection. A single misconfigured port can lead to data theft or DDoS attacks.

Step 7: Optimize Performance for Smooth Streaming
Lag, buffering, or poor quality ruin the experience. Here’s how to fix it:
Improve Bandwidth
– Reduce video resolution to 720p or lower
– Lower frame rate to 15 fps
– Disable unnecessary features (sound, motion detection)
Optimize Network
– Use 5GHz Wi-Fi instead of 2.4GHz (less interference)
– Place your phone close to the router during setup
– Avoid streaming during peak usage times (e.g., evenings)
Use Wired Connection When Possible
Tether your phone to the router via USB for maximum stability.

Troubleshooting Common Issues
Can’t See the Feed Locally
– Verify both devices are on the same network
– Check firewall settings (disable temporarily for testing)
– Restart the app and router
Remote Access Fails
– Confirm port forwarding is active in router
– Test with a tool like CanYouSeeMe.org
– Ensure DDNS is updating correctly
App Crashes or Won’t Start
– Clear app cache/data
– Reinstall or try an alternative app
– Check OS compatibility (iOS 16+, Android 8+ recommended)
Audio Doesn’t Work
– Grant microphone permissions
– Some apps require separate audio encoding settings
– Try enabling “Stereo” or “Mono” in app audio options
